Output 98a37a9059263e4f197e6c63bcff06398c207c4f042a3dd28fd9a61d427e1a60:0

value
188914646
script pubkey
OP_0 OP_PUSHBYTES_32 c12b56d6ff2952de62e3d4773972893d237d6a84a8ce86bbfbe804f03cb0075f
address
bc1qcy44d4hl99fduchr63mnju5f853h665y4r8gdwlmaqz0q09sqa0svxmw54
transaction
98a37a9059263e4f197e6c63bcff06398c207c4f042a3dd28fd9a61d427e1a60
confirmations
334107
spent
true